As I read this passage I thought about the life of Samuel. His life is an example for us. When we seek the Kingdom and its righteousness, Samuel’s life can be a reminder that it’s possible to live a life pleasing to God. Here’s today’s Bible verse. Enjoy. 1 Samuel 12:1-3 Samuel said to all Israel, “I have listened to everything you said to me and have set a kingover you. 2 Now you have a king as your leader.As for me, I am old and gray, and my sons are here with you. I have been your leader from my youth until this day. 3 Here I stand. Testify against me in the presence of the Lord and his anointed. Whose ox have I taken? Whose donkey have I taken? Whom have I cheated? Whom have I oppressed? From whose hand have I accepted a bribe to make me shut my eyes? If I have done any of these things, I will make it right.” Today’s Reading: 1 Samuel 12
